Waspodo_2016, title={PENGOLAHAN AIR LIMBAH BUDIDAYA PERIKANAN MELALUI PROSES ANAEROB MENGGUNAKAN BANTUAN MATERIAL BAMBU}, volume={1}, url={https://journal.ipb.ac.id/index.php/jsil/article/view/12902}, DOI={10.29244/jsil.1.2.83-90}, abstractNote={<p><em>The aim of this research was to study the effectivity of bacterium in a simple anaerobic wastewater treatment reactor for degradating the pollutans. The configuration of the reactor used cylindrical plastic material with capacity of 150 L. Meanwhile, the supporting media that used as fixed bed reactor was bamboo with length 23-25 cm, width 3-4 cm, and thickness 0.5 cm. The surface area was </em><em>30 m<sup>2</sup>/m<sup>3</sup>, 40 m<sup>2</sup>/m<sup>3</sup>, and 50 m<sup>2</sup>/m<sup>3</sup></em><em> that put into each bioreactor. </em><em>The biofilm formed in bioreactor and fixed bed medium after cultivating during 30 days. By using the surface area of 50 m<sup>2</sup>/m<sup>3</sup>, Biochemical Oxygen Demand (BOD), Chemical Oxygen Demand (COD), and ammonia dropped in aquaculture wastewater. The efeciency of BOD<sub>5</sub> COD, and ammonia</em><em> in sampling period test of seven days were </em><em>82.28%, 23.08%, and 46.95%, respectively.</em><em></em></p&gt;}, number={2}, journal={Jurnal Teknik Sipil dan Lingkungan}, author={Febrianto, Johannes and J.
